Someone trades the coin
The launchpad takes its fee on the trade and credits a share to the coin's creator-fee account. This is a standard launchpad feature, not a tax written into the token — nothing is deducted from your wallet on a transfer, and the coin is not fee-on-transfer.

The fees split on-chain
The claim is split at launch across the model wallets named above. The split is fixed on-chain and cannot be quietly re-pointed at a single wallet later without that showing. There is no transfer tax, no dev route and no bundled wallets — the severed branches in the diagram are routes this coin does not have.

Claims get posted
Every claim, and every transfer out of the receiving wallets, gets posted where anyone can check the signature against an explorer. A pledge nobody publishes receipts for is a sentence on a website.
